WebA hydraulic clutch is generally self-adjusting while a manual clutch is adjusted by a cable. So why would you need to adjust a clutch cable? Due to rotating components engaging together to transfer power, there is friction and wear. Over time, this wear creates space between components and engaging the clutch becomes more difficult. Web29 sep. 2024 · Cable-actuated clutches need to be adjusted as the clutch plates heat up and cool down. With hydraulic clutches, the fluid is constantly self-adjusting to compensate for heat and wear....
